Exactly right. It's 80% install. I want to see what would happen, though, if the same attention to detail was applied to DC or AQ gear.

Now, I've had sony amps before. Average fare. I've had Sony headunits. They newer they are, the shorter they last. I have not purchased a Sony Sub. After I heard a couple of them in boxes built for them, I wasn't impressed. I don't hate on sony because I think they suck. I hate on them because they're average. The company just seems to have that mentality on car audio that good enough is good enough. JL fits in this category now, not like they used to be in the 90s.

As far as I'm concerned, Sony is in the same boat as Pyle, Lanzar, BOSS, and JL audio. When they were new brands in car audio, they rocked, but now that they're aged, they've settled for good enough and are just coasting on their namesakes' coattails. (Yes, even Pyle was a decent brand way back when.) I don't see that mentality in brands like DC, DD, AQ... they don't settle and continue to innovate. Even RF as old as they are (the pretty much pioneered high end car audio) is keeping the ball rolling so age shouldn't have anything to do with it.

We are not in car audio because we will settle for what big names say is good enough for us.
